Tech Lead Full Stack Engineer

  • Tech
  • Rotterdam, Netherlands

Tech Lead Full Stack Engineer

Job description

Today Relive has more than 6 million users and we’re growing faster every day. Are you excited to build something millions of people love, and up for a challenge? You could be the adventurer we’re looking for!

The role👀

We are looking for a Tech Lead Full Stack Engineer (Javascript / Typescript) to help build out Relive. As a tech lead, you will work in one of our product teams (6 people) and are responsible for the scope and quality of its technical deliverables. You’re a bridge between engineering team members and the rest of the team.

The focus is still very much technical (you’ll spend at least 50% of your time building and contributing yourself). We’re excited by shipping early, and work on a bi-weekly release schedule.

Because we rely on Typescript across the stack (from mobile to backend), all engineers at Relive can work closely together and have impact all across the product. If you are experienced with Javascript / Typescript, you should feel right at home. Our tech stack is:

  • React Native: Our 4.5+ star rated app is developed in React Native, with some native components in Java, Kotlin, and Swift.
  • AWS / large scale infrastructure: We process billions of data points per day and generate hundreds of thousands of videos. Heavy users of Lambda, Redshift, Terraform, Kinesis.
    See what Amazon CTO Werner Vogels has to say about Relive

Job requirements

Relive 👉

Relive is the app for people who love the outdoors. Cyclists, runners, hikers, skiers and more are joining Relive to track and share their experiences. Since we started in 2016 our product quickly spread to millions of users all around the world. We’re now gearing up to bring our platform to the next level and connect millions more, with your help!

We’re passionate about being outdoors, technology, sharing stories, and creating a company where we love to work. Bringing the best out of everyone, as a team. That means constantly learning new things, being flexible about when and where we work, and empowering each other to do the best work of our lives.

When doing things at Relive, we like to ship features and learn fast together - creating a product people love to use and share. This means a lot to us. We have an open team culture and a bias towards action.

Sound like you?

Skills and experience we’re looking for (no worries if you don’t fit all):

  • Node.js
  • Building front-end applications with React / Angular / Vue or similar (we use React)
  • Mobile application development (React Native / Android / iOS)
  • Building cloud infrastructure (preferably using AWS)
  • You have shipped products before, preferably B2C
  • You have worked in (small) teams, ideally in a leading role


  • Work closely with the Product Manager of the team to break down requirements and decide on implementation phases
  • Make sure projects are delivered on time, signal roadblocks and progress
  • Keep oversight on how projects are executed technically, and make sure standards are met (code quality, performance, data integrity, infrastructure costs etc.)
  • Ensure stable rollouts and operation
  • Make sure technical members of the team are productive and growing (coaching, provide technical mentorship & guidance

Happy at Relive 🤙

Together we’re creating a company where we love to work. Why should you join us right now?

  • 28+ passionate people working on a product they love
  • Key position in a growing startup
  • Possibility for personal growth and development
  • Lots of responsibility and a real chance to make an impact
  • Flexible working hours and location
  • Flexible vacation policy
  • Competitive salary
  • MacBook Pro
  • Travel reimbursement
  • Tasty (and Free) lunches
  • Awesome office (48 seconds from Rotterdam Central Station)

Let's go 🚀

We hope you're as excited as we are! Start by filling in this short form and we'll be in touch soon.